Tiger Woods golf player remains one of the most influential figures in professional golf history, shaping the modern sport with his power, precision, and competitive mindset. Across more than two decades at the top level, he has set standards in consistency, major championship success, and global recognition for the game.
His career arc, from record-breaking amateur achievements to a lengthy reign atop the world rankings, offers insight into how technique, training, and mental strength combine at the highest level. The following overview highlights key dimensions of his performance, impact, and legacy in professional golf.
| Category | Details | Record | Reference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Major Championships | Total major titles across all eras | 15 | Masters, U.S. Open, The Open, PGA Championship |
| World Number 1 Ranking | Weeks spent at the top of the rankings | 683 | Record weeks at number 1 in official men's golf rankings |
| Career Wins | Total professional tournament victories | 82 | Including 71 PGA Tour events |
| Named Sportsman of the Year | Major media and organizational honors | Multiple | ESPY, BBC, and Golf Digest recognitions |

Tiger Woods Peak Professional Performance
During the late 1990s and early 2000s, Tiger Woods golf player delivered a level of dominance rarely seen in any sport, winning multiple majors in a single season and reshaping scoring benchmarks. His combination of athletic power and technical precision allowed him to control tournaments from the opening round.
Coaching staff and training teams worked closely on periodization, recovery, and technical tweaks that kept his performance at an elite level across different climates and course setups. This era is often referenced when discussing consistency, pressure handling, and long-run excellence in professional golf.

How did Tiger Woods change professional golf technique and training?
Tiger Woods popularized a highly athletic, full-swing technique that emphasized speed, strength, and repeatable mechanics, influencing coaching methods and training programs worldwide. Many professionals and instructors adopted elements of his setup, tempo, and practice routines to improve power and consistency.
What were Tiger Woods' most consistent competitive strengths?
His strengths included precise iron play, long driving distance, strong mental focus under pressure, and the ability to perform on demanding championship courses. These traits allowed him to build and defend leads in tournaments across a variety of conditions.
How did injuries affect Tiger Woods' career timeline and performance?
Injuries led to extended breaks, reduced tournament schedules, and periods of rehabilitation, interrupting his rhythm and affecting his world ranking. Strategic adaptations in training, swing mechanics, and competition planning helped him return at a high competitive level multiple times.
In what ways did Tiger Woods influence the business and popularity of golf?
He boosted television ratings, sponsorship revenue, and global interest in golf, especially in new markets. His major championship wins and long dominance raised the profile of the sport and inspired broader investment in golf infrastructure and youth development.
